Pressure Drop in Protective Metal Meshes in Clean Low EGR Loop

2009-01-21
2009-26-0017
Future NOx emissions limits are very difficult to meet with conventional high pressure EGR loop. This limitation causes diesel engine manufacturers to give much more attention to low pressure EGR systems. This configuration enables higher EGR flow rates and therefore lower NOx emissions at the same engine operation conditions. The implementation of low pressure loop ensures sufficient driving pressure for the EGR flow rate however conventional compressors are not specifically designed to endure the fouling of Diesel exhausts. An improved version known as clean low pressure loop takes the EGR source downstream of the diesel particulate filter keeping the compressor free of soot. The performance of the compressor improves substantially but it is necessary to protect it from eventual ceramic particles that can be discarded from the DPF.
